Affected Products

IBS - Osteosynthesis screws for bone fixation Model S25 ST014.

Quantity: 20 units

Why Was This Recalled?

One batch of osteosynthesis screws were manufactured with the incorrect Torx imprint on the screw head.

Where Was This Sold?

This product was distributed to 1 state: TN
